                           IRAN NUCLEAR DEAL

  (Mr. ALLEN asked and was given permission to address the House for 1 
minute and to revise and extend his remarks.)
  Mr. ALLEN. Mr. Speaker, I rise today to speak about one of the most 
important national security matters this Chamber will vote on, and that 
is the President's dangerous nuclear deal with Iran.
  We have heard a lot about this this morning. I heard a lot about it 
while I was in the district during the August work period. I traveled 
across Georgia's 12th District and spoke with my constituents about 
this terrible agreement.
  Today I come to the floor again to voice the concerns I heard from 
the overwhelming majority and to say to my colleagues in the House and 
Senate we must stop this deal.
  The consequences of the President's agreement are clear. We have 
heard it over and over. It will chart a clear path to allow Iran 
nuclear capability. In the meantime, the Iranian regime will use 
billions of dollars in sanctions relief to continue promoting 
terrorism.
  I visited Israel last month and met with the nation's leaders, 
including

[[Page H5882]]

Prime Minister Netanyahu, and learned firsthand about the security 
threats Israel and the region face every day. We cannot allow this deal 
to move forward and further empower those who seek the destruction of 
Israel, the same leaders who shout ``death to America.''
  I reject the President's false choice between this bad deal or war.
